Furnace Installation in Kansas City, MO
Furnace installation services involve replacing or upgrading existing heating systems to ensure efficient and reliable warmth throughout a home. These projects typically include selecting the appropriate furnace type, such as gas, electric, or oil, and properly installing the unit to provide consistent heat during colder months. Homeowners often seek this service when upgrading an aging furnace, improving energy efficiency, or replacing a malfunctioning system to maintain comfortable indoor temperatures.
Before requesting furnace installation, property owners usually want to understand the size and capacity of the furnace needed for their space, as well as any necessary modifications to ductwork or ventilation. It’s also common to inquire about the compatibility of new units with existing systems and the overall energy performance. Clear communication about these aspects can help ensure the new furnace meets the heating needs of the home effectively.

Furnace Installation Questions
What types of furnaces are available for installation? Common options include gas, electric, and oil furnaces, each suited to different home heating needs.
How do I know if a new furnace is needed? Signs include frequent breakdowns, inconsistent heating, or an outdated system that no longer functions efficiently.
What should property owners consider before installing a new furnace? Factors include the size of the space, energy efficiency, and compatibility with existing ductwork or systems.
Can a new furnace improve home energy use? Yes, newer models often operate more efficiently, helping to reduce energy consumption and improve heating performance.
